Template:Infobox racing driverLee Revkins was a stock race car, that was a racing driver who, around early 2000s, competed in the Piston Cup Racing Series for Transberry Juice team with number 63.

History

Lee Revkins next to Chick Hicks during Dinoco 400 race at the Motor Speedway of the South in 2006.

Lee Revkins was a stock race car that lived in the United States. He grew up on the family farm. Living there he would master his driving skills by challenging himself to dengerous stunts such as driving through old rickety narrow bridge on the river. He credits his nerves of steel to those experiences. He had become the racing driver. Around early 2000s, he competed in Piston Cup Racing Series for Transberry Juice team with number 63. His transporter was CB and one of the mechanics was Mike Stockar.

In 2006 he competed in Dinoco 400 race at the the Motor Speedway of the South, Motor City, United States, which was the final race of the Piston Cup season. During the race, he was was bumped off the track by Chick Hicks. Later, he took part in an accident between almost all of the competitors that was caused by Hicks.

Sometime between the 2006 and 2016 he stopped competing in Piston Cup Racing Series and got replaced by Transberry Juice team with Markus Krankzler.

Physical description

Lee Revkins was an Axxelo Fission race stock car and used Lightyear racing tyres. His eyes were green. He had purple livery with yellow spoiler. He had yellow number 63 on his sides and roof. He had blue Transberry Juice logo on his hood and yellow variant variant of the logo on the back of his sides. He had stickers that imitated lights. His hubcaps were black with a purple stripe.

His model was based on the 1995 NASCAR version of Chevrolet Monte Carlo.

Appearances in the video games

Revkins during a race at the Tailgator Speedway in The World of Cars Online video game.

Revkins appears in The World of Cars Online, were he is one of the opponents at the the Tailgator Speedway, alongside with Johnny Blamer and Todd Marcus.

Official profiles

  • Lee Revkins grew up mastering his driving skill on the family farm. He recalls an old, rickety bridge down at the river running through the property where he'd try to "thread the needle across the narrow bridge." Lee credits his nerves of steel to those daredevil runs. These days Lee threads through Piston Cup traffic every Sunday competing with some of the fastest cars in the world!
